Read the excerpt from June’s note to her teacher asking for tutoring. I know you are busy, but I think math stinks, and I was ho

ping you could tutor me after school for a couple of weeks. Which is the best revision of the underlined portion of the sentence? but I really hate math, but I need extra help in math, but math is hard and annoying, no change
English
2 answers:
kenny6666 [7]3 years ago
6 0

The correct answer is “but I need extra help in math”. Telling a math professor that the field of teaching they like so much and that they have worked so hard to teach all his/her life is simply callous and insulting, especially considering the use of the very derogatory “stinks”. Depicting herself as a struggling victim of Math’s difficulty does a better job on eliciting the teacher’s sympathy.

What statement best describes the narrator in this excerpt?
Ludmilka [50]

The statement that best describes the narrator in this excerpt is as follows:

  • The narrator is not entirely truthful about his reasons for staying in Venice.

Thus, the correct option is B.

<h3>What is Narrator?</h3>

A narrator may be defined as an individual or personality who conveys a story, or a representative fashioned by an author to narrate a description.

The excerpt given below illustrates the situation of being enchanted with Venice and with a girl with a couple of black eyes that is recreating with his spirit. These are the absolute and authentic explanations for the narrator in Venice.

The complete question is as follows:

The romantic character of the place delighted me; I was very much amused by the air of adventure and intrigue that prevailed in this region of masks and gondolas; and I was exceedingly smitten by a pair of languishing black eyes, that played upon my heart from under an Italian mantle. So I persuaded myself that I was lingering in Venice to study men and manners. At least I persuaded my friends so, and that answered all my purpose.

What statement best describes the narrator in this excerpt?

Therefore, the correct option for this question is B, i.e. the narrator is not entirely truthful about his reasons for staying in Venice.
